Il 03/05/22 23:25, Nícolas F. R. A. Prado ha scritto:
> The dt-binding for SCP documents the reg-names order as sram, cfg,
> l1tcm. Update the SCP node on the mt8192 devicetree to follow that
> order, which gets rid of a dtbs_check warning. This doesn't change any
> behavior since the SCP driver accesses the memory regions through the
> names anyway.
>
> Signed-off-by: Nícolas F. R. A. Prado <[email protected]>
Nic, you need a Fixes: tag on this commit, please add it and send a v2!
